Locally based hospital company Community Health Systems announced it will purchase some of its pharmaceuticals from Mark Cuban Cost Plus Drug Company, claiming to be the first in the nation to do so. 

The partnership represents an effort to offer lower cost drugs in the hospital setting and manage drug shortages, according to a Thursday press release. CHS-affiliated hospitals will receive from Cost Plus’s new manufacturing plant some supplies focused on injectable medications, the first sterile injectables offered by the company.
